WebJoin us on Sunday evenings at 5:30pm for a Celtic Eucharist (online & in-person) What is a Celtic Eucharist? A Celtic service is a candlelight service using sacred music to provide a meditative worship experience; it is a service steeped in tradition. Transportation to and from the … WebMar 28, 2000 · Celtic Christianity had five features: First, Celtic Christians evangelized in teams who settled with a people, identifying with them and fostering friendships. Second, these monastic communities lived with depth and compassion. Third, the Celts engaged in imaginative prayer. Fourth, they practiced hospitality.
